Trial Begins After Student Chokes To Death On Marshmallow
Six years after a suburban Chicago sixth-grader choked to death while stuffing marshmallows in her mouth, the school district is on trial in a civil suit.

Catherine "Casey" Fish, 12, died while she and her classmates were playing a game called "chubby bunny." Fish was a sixth-grade student at Hoffman Elementary School in Glenview, Ill., and was playing a game called "chubby bunny" -- where participants stuffed their mouths with as many marshmallows as possible and tried to say the words "chubby bunny" -- on June 4, 1999.

Casey stuffed four marshmallows into her mouth, choked and collapsed. She died a short time later at Glenbrook Hospital.

The lawyer for the girl's family told the court that the accident happened while the teacher left the classroom, so the school district is to blame for a lack of supervision.

The lawyer for the Glenview School district said the children were in an open classroom with other teachers around, so they were never left unsupervised.

The lawsuit doesn't say how much money the parents are asking for.

The attorney for Fish’s family, which is suing a Glenview Elementary School, said Thursday that better supervision could have prevented Casey’s death.
